Material Matters Most to Me
The first thing I check is the material. I usually prefer:
- Cotton: Soft, absorbent, and easy to wash.
- Microfiber: Great for quick drying and cleaning spills.
- Linen: Lightweight and durable, though sometimes less plush.
In my experience, cotton is the safest choice if I want a towel that feels reliable and works well for daily kitchen use.

Durability and Washability
Since I use kitchen towels every day, I want ones that can survive frequent washing. I look for towels that keep their color, shape, and softness after many laundry cycles. Red towels can fade if the fabric quality is poor, so I prefer ones labeled as colorfast. In my experience, a towel that stays bright after washing is always worth it.
